Thomas Frank will be looking for a positive response from his boys when Tottenham Hotspur take on Chelsea on Saturday evening.

Newcastle United beat Spurs 2-0 in the Carabao Cup fourth round in what was an overall poor performance from Thomas Frank’s side. When it comes to the Premier League, the north Londoners have been solid, winning five out of nine games thus far. They lie third in the table and should be raring to make it back-to-back wins in the Premier League by beating Chelsea.

Spurs will aim to end a miserable run of form against the Blues in what promises to be another fiercely contested London derby. Enzo Maresca’s side are currently placed ninth in the Premier League table, and they were humbled 2-1 at home by Sunderland in their last league outing. The Pensioners did bounce back by beating Wolves 4-3 in the Carabao Cup fourth round in midweek.

Thomas Frank will be looking for a response from his boys against Chelsea
